Output 29589c7f815dd8c7a9249c63c819bc6006df37d45964e08096a2cde7395114ed:0

value
131759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6103cefa571f7da0b3672228efbd4ffec92a390 OP_EQUAL
address
3KkHAmHhBvknprGZJHSBDMPEP3CLVeH6i6
transaction
29589c7f815dd8c7a9249c63c819bc6006df37d45964e08096a2cde7395114ed
spent
true